Chapter 2: SSS-Rank Hidden Quest

In the early morning, it wasn't an alarm clock that jolted Rovel from his slumber, but the insistent ringing of his phone.

The caller ID glowed with a custom note: 'World's Cutest Little Sister'.

A label, of course, that Yuki had programmed in herself.

"Hello… is something wrong? It's so early," Rovel mumbled, his voice thick with sleep.

"Good morning, my dear brother! This is a special wake-up service from your one-and-only sister! To make sure you don't oversleep and miss the server launch, Yuki decided to call you bright and early. Aren't I the most thoughtful?"

Yuki's cheerful voice chirped from the other end of the line.

He glanced at the time. It was 5:30 AM.

"Goodnight…" Rovel pressed the hang-up button without a second thought and burrowed his head back under the covers.

Not two seconds later, however, his phone began to ring again.

With a sigh of resignation, Rovel answered.

"To be treated so coldly by Brother… even Yuki will get sad, you know! Ah, I get it. Is this what they call 'the favored are always fearless'? Yesterday, you said I was more important than any game, but that was just a trick to tease a poor little girl, wasn't it? Hmph, hmph, hmph…"

Rovel could practically picture Yuki on the other end, puffing out her cheeks in a theatrical display of dissatisfaction.

"Yuki… you didn't stay up all night, did you?" Rovel asked suddenly, his tone shifting.

The other end of the line went completely silent. Then, the call disconnected.

In her room, the sound of a boiling kettle whistled sharply through the quiet.

"Ah~! He found out!!!" Yuki hugged her phone to her chest, squirming and writhing beneath her blankets.

Even she could get embarrassed, okay!

Wait… by hanging up so abruptly, didn't she basically just admit it?

How was she ever going to face her brother now!

But in the next instant, her phone lit up with an incoming call.

Staring at the words 'World's Best Brother' on the screen, Yuki hesitated for a moment before gathering her courage and tapping the answer icon.

"Hello…" Her voice was a tiny, wavering thing, laced with the guilt of a child caught red-handed.

"If you can't sleep, I'll stay with you," Rovel's voice came through, soft and steady.

Yuki felt a warmth spread through her chest, as if something had filled an empty space she hadn't known was there. Her heart began to beat a little faster, a frantic, uncooperative rhythm.

"Will… will Brother stay with me forever?" she asked, her voice barely a whisper.

"Of course. Now, we still have some time. Hurry up and get some rest, or you won't have any energy later," Rovel soothed her gently.

"...You absolutely cannot hang up the phone, okay?" Yuki said, her tone suddenly serious.

"I promise," Rovel affirmed.

Yuki felt the tension in her heart gradually unwind. Her gaze softened as she looked at the glowing screen, and soon, her eyelids grew heavy. It wasn't long before she drifted into a deep, peaceful sleep.

Hearing the sound of her breathing even out, Rovel closed his eyes as well, letting himself doze.

Though they were in separate rooms, the distance between their hearts felt impossibly small.

The servers were set to open at 9:00 AM. After a solid two and a half hours of sleep, Yuki woke up.

"Hey, Brother, are you still there?" she asked, her voice clear and refreshed.

"Yeah, just woke up. Did you rest well?" Rovel greeted her.

"Mhm! As expected, I sleep so much better with Brother by my side!" Yuki replied instantly. Hearing the boundless energy in her voice, Rovel felt a wave of relief wash over him.

"So, from now on, can Yuki call Brother every time she goes to sleep?" Her words were laced with hopeful expectation.

"You can call me whenever you have insomnia," Rovel replied.

"I want to call even when I don't have insomnia!" she immediately whined, deploying her full spoiling power.

"Alright, alright. Yuki can call me whenever she wants," Rovel conceded with a helpless nod in his voice.

"Yay! As expected, I love Brother the most! I'm going to go take a shower, then I'll log into the game!"

Suddenly, the line went quiet for a beat.

When Yuki went quiet, it usually meant she was plotting something.

Sure enough, in the next second…

"Brother, do you want to video call? You can get a good look at Yuki's youthful body…"

Rovel decisively pressed the hang-up button. He got up, washed his face, and then settled himself into the sleek, white Gaming Pod.

The pod was a marvel of technology. It was filled with a Nutrient Solution that could sustain a person for nearly a month without food or water. It also featured a built-in cleaning system that periodically sanitized the user's body, a massage system to prevent muscle atrophy, and more.

, it was linked to the smart home system; if anyone were to enter his apartment, he would receive an immediate alert within the game.

Of course, the price tag was astronomical, but that wasn't a concern for Rovel.

As the canopy of the Gaming Pod sealed shut with a soft hiss, a clear, synthesized voice echoed in his ears.

[Link Start]

His vision plunged into darkness. A few seconds later, he slowly opened his eyes to a new world.

"Hello there, human. I am your Guide Fairy. Please follow my instructions to create your character."

The Guide Fairy was a tiny, ethereal being. Long, pink hair cascaded over her shoulders like a silken cloud, the ends curling into fluffy tufts. Delicate bow-shaped accessories on either side of her head swayed gently with her every movement.

Her blue eyes were as clear and bright as distant stars. When the corners of her eyes tilted up, a sweet smile bloomed across her face, a faint blush dusting her cheeks and making her all the more charming.

The translucent pink wings on her back, shimmering like gossamer, trembled with a soft, ambient light. She looked as if she had stepped directly out of a fairy tale.

"Fairy Elysia?" Rovel's eyes lit up. He never expected his guide to be this adorable little creature.

Fairy Elysia was the 'Remembrance Management Program' of the Elysian Realm, an ELF that perfectly replicated the personality of the original Elysia.

Optimistic, kind, and pure to a fault, she was the one who had guided Raiden Mei through the arduous journey of reliving her past.

"Eh?! Human, you actually know my name?" Fairy Elysia tilted her head, startled. She zipped curiously over to Rovel's side, her bright eyes sizing him up with genuine wonder.

Before Rovel could formulate a reply, she spoke again, her voice filled with delight.

"How incredible… In that case, I choose you!"

Fairy Elysia waved the small magic wand in her hand, and a brilliant beam of light descended upon Rovel.

[Congratulations, you have triggered the SSS-Rank Hidden Main Quest (Unique): Elysian Realm.]

The system notification chimed unexpectedly.

'Huh?' A large, metaphorical question mark materialized over Rovel's head. How in the world did he trigger the Elysian Realm main quest?

That content was supposed to be from Chapters 29 to 31 of the game's story. He had somehow activated it before the servers had even officially opened to the public.

In the next second, the character creation panel in front of him vanished.

His vision was consumed by a flash of blinding white light, forcing him to squint his eyes shut.

"Where… is this?"

[You have entered the Elysian Realm! (High Danger)]

[Recommended Level:???]

Rovel took a moment to let his eyes adjust, his heart pounding as he surveyed his new surroundings.

"This is the Elysian Realm? How did I end up here?" he muttered, finding the situation completely baffling.

Even if this MMORPG didn't have a traditional starting zone, it made no sense for a player to be thrown directly into a high-level endgame area.

He quickly pulled up his attribute panel.

[Name: Rovel Suou]

[Level: 1]

[Level Cap: 10] (Requires quest completion to unlock further advancement)

[EXP: 0/100]

[Race: Human]

[HP: 100/100]

[Honkai Energy Infection: 0%]

(Note: Prolonged exposure to Honkai Energy concentrations exceeding personal resistance will accelerate infection. This progress does not reset upon death.)

(Note: Upon reaching 100% infection, the user's race will be converted to Death Soldier.)

[Constitution: 10] (Affects HP, endurance, etc. HP ratio is 10:1)

[Strength: 10] (Affects physical attack power, toughness, etc.)

[Agility: 10] (Affects reaction time, movement speed, flexibility, etc.)

[Intelligence: 10] (Affects skill acquisition speed, mental fortitude, etc.)

[Honkai Energy Resistance: 300] (Can survive in environments with Honkai Energy concentrations below 300 HW)

[Equipment: Empty]

His inventory was completely bare.

And in his quest log, a single, glaringly golden quest was listed at the very top:

[SSS-Rank Hidden Main Quest (Unique): Elysian Realm]

[Quest Objective:???]

[Quest Rewards:???]

Rovel's brow furrowed. His sudden arrival was clearly tied to the quest he had just received, and the only thing he'd done was call out Fairy Elysia's name.

He glanced again at the 'High Danger' warning, then back at his pitifully average attribute panel.

The Realm was notoriously treacherous. It wasn't just filled with monstrously powerful data-constructs; it was also home to several Flame-Chasers who were… less than approachable.

Even Raiden Mei, after becoming the complete Herrscher of Thunder, had nearly died within the Realm on multiple occasions.

Most of that danger, however, stemmed from three specific individuals: Kalpas, Mobius, and Aponia.

As long as his luck wasn't completely abysmal, he should be able to find a way to survive…

"Well, well. Look what I found. A little white mouse that snuck in from the outside?"

A voice, equal parts chilling and playful, echoed through the space.

Rovel's entire body went rigid. A primal coldness seized him, the unmistakable feeling of being targeted by something utterly terrifying.
